I really am torn between a T130 S (£2300) and the G150 S (£2800) as an all-round, do it all bike. Typical rides will be anything from Ashton Court, to Afan & Cymcarn trails, forest of dean trails, Bike Park Wales (blue and red). I won’t be doing any true ‘downhill’ runs on it, it’ll just be for trail use. i.e. the gnarliest thing I can see myself doing will be the occasional red run at BPW. My bike shop thinks that the G150 will be ‘’boring’’ in lesser trails, but will come alive on gravity descents and recommend the T130 as the better overall option. Then my 2 mates, one of whom rides an Orange Alpine 160 on all trails, the other who rides a Cube Stereo 160 in everything, recommend the G150 due to the confidence and grins it will bring on descents.
The T130 does look good…I’m just concerned about the very low bottom bracket (pedal strikes), short wheelbase and longer stem (70mm). Whereas the G150 has a longer wheelbase, shorter stem, a pike fork and higher chainstays, meaning that pedal strikes shouldn’t occur as often.
Ultimately, both bikes listed above weigh 13.5kg, although I appreciate there is £500 between them. It’s whether one is going to overkill/a bit dull in most trail situations.
Any advice on where to go with this one? Cheers.
I certainly don't find my G150 boring on easier trails, so I'd be tempted to go for the G150 in your position. I also find it impressively easy to put in the XC miles on, especially when you consider just how capable a bike it is. I think the G150 having a single chainring, but the T130 having a double, as well as the Pike on the G150 would swing the balance to the G150. Just my experience.
Thanks. It certainly has the more tempting spec: Longer top tube, shorter stem, pike fork, Sram Guide brakes, 1x11 drivetrain, better tyres.
I've spent some more time on the 2015 G150 Works now and it really is a lot of fun. The new chainstays are really short and stiff, so it tracks round corners beautifully and popping around on the trail is great fun. Then the suspension performance with the Monarch Plus and Pike really is brilliant, and that was despite me not having time to set it up properly and put volume spacers in the fork and shock.

getonyourbike - how does the new G150 ride? Maybe interested in one of these myself. Has the new frame design resolved the flex issues of last years bike? I'm guessing the front and rear suspension feel much better matched as well with the better rear shock this year. Any feedback appreciated. Cheers.

The rear end feels like a Pike in shock form, so a big improvement and the feel is very balanced.
Flex is most definitely sorted. 46% stiffer was the number placed on it, and it's nearly best in class in terms of stiffness. You can carve corners knowing exactly what the rear end is doing better now.
